EK-D01 Polysilazane has excellent heat resistance and insulation properties.
EK-D01 Introduction:
EK-D01 is two-component product utilizes a special process to modify polysilazane. The modified polysilazane exhibits excellent toughness, hardness, adhesion, and resistance to heat, yellowing, and high voltage. Adhesion is excellent, reaching level 0, and the paint film can withstand 180° bending without loss of integrity.
Unpowdered varnish can withstand temperatures exceeding 430°C and withstand voltages exceeding 10kV. With the addition of functional powders, it can withstand temperatures exceeding 550°C without yellowing and withstand voltages exceeding 6000V.
Applicable substrates:
Materials such as stainless steel, glass, cast iron, aluminum alloy, titanium alloy, high temperature alloy steel, and manganese steel are all acceptable.
Applicable temperature:
Suitable for outdoor use at room temperature. Resins with good hardness and toughness can withstand temperatures up to 450°C.
The voltage resistance reaches over 6,000 volts and is resistant to thermal shock and cold shock
Depending on the heat resistance of different substrates, the coating’s heat resistance will vary accordingly.
(Note: Different substrates may have different product specifications).

Special Note:
This product is a two-component curing product. Once opened, use the coating within two hours. During extended application periods, tools should be cleaned to prevent them from caking. A single spray coat is recommended, with a dry film thickness not exceeding 100µm.
Standard Application Procedure:
Surface Cleaning → Roughening → Cleaning and Blowing → EK-D01 Treatment → Curing
Process Description:
1. Roughening: Before coating, polish or sandblast the substrate surface to remove rust, dust, and dirt adhering to the surface. Roughening significantly affects the coating quality. Ideally, Sa2.5 and St3 grades should be free of scale (GB/T 30790.4-2014), so please pay close attention.
2. Cleaning: Use a dedicated cleaning agent or degreasing agent to remove any remaining oil, dust, and other contaminants on the roughened surface.
3. Substrate Drying: Before coating, ensure the substrate surface is dry and clean.
4. Paint Mixing: This product is a double-component product. Filter through a 120-mesh filter as needed.
5. Paint Application: Laboratory spraying with a 1.0-caliber spray gun provides optimal appearance and uniformity. The cured coating exhibits a certain degree of hydrophobicity and oleophobicity, so re-application is not recommended.
6. Curing: After spraying, the surface should be dry for 1 hour, the touch should be dry for more than 2 hours, and the actual drying time should be more than 24 hours. It can also be cured quickly by heating (keeping warm at 140℃ for 20 minutes).
Product Storage:
1. Storage must comply with national regulations. The storage environment should be dry, cool, well-ventilated, and away from heat and ignition sources. The packaging container must be kept tightly closed and carefully stored.
2. The storage temperature should be maintained between 5°C and 30°C. The shelf life is 6 months.
3. Opened but unused paint must be sealed and stored.
4. Mixed but unused paint cannot be recycled and must be disposed of in accordance with local regulations.
5. Products that have exceeded their expiration date may only be used after passing testing.
